Exit the browser and open it again to save your changes. 5. How to clear cookies and ... How to Clear DNS Cache in the Chrome Browser. Google’s Chrome browser keeps a DNS cache that could include sites you’ve never visited(!). That happens because Chrome pre-fetches DNS information for all the links on the pages you view. That’s meant to speed up browsing, but it can also make for a large cache over time. Let’s get rid of it.Click the "Clear data" button.
